About AGM

Overview

AGM is a financial services entity registered in Belize, established on 24 June 2019. The company's official website is not publicly listed, and independent public information about its operations is limited. This lack of transparency raises caution for potential clients.

According to our records, AGM does not hold any known regulatory licences from established financial authorities. Belize is not generally considered a major regulatory jurisdiction, and the absence of oversight from bodies such as the FCA, CySEC, or ASIC means that traders may have limited recourse in case of disputes.

Regulation and Safety

FXCanary has verified that AGM has no regulatory licences on file. The broker is registered in Belize, a jurisdiction that does not impose strict capital requirements or conduct regular audits on financial firms. As a result, the safety of client funds is not guaranteed by any compensation scheme.

Our risk assessment assigns AGM a Scam Risk Score of 54 out of 100, indicating an elevated level of risk. Traders should exercise extreme caution and consider the lack of regulatory protection before engaging with this broker.
